How they compare

Ecuador currently reports 1.1% against 0.7% in El Salvador, a difference of 0.4%.

That makes Ecuador's figure about 1.7 times El Salvador's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 12 shared years of data; in 2008 it was El Salvador ahead.

Ecuador ranks 19th and El Salvador ranks 21st of 36 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 2 and El Salvador in 1.
